Video: Ross Chastain Announces He Will Return to Niece Motorsports in 2020

While Ty Majeski will take over Niece Motorsports’ No. 45 Chevrolet Silverado for the full-time NASCAR Gander RV & Outdoors season, Ross Chastain will not be simply moving on.

Chastain, who will run for the 2020 NASCAR Xfinity Series championship for Kaulig Racing, announced in a video posted to Niece Motorsports’ twitter that he will return to run some truck races this season.

Niece Motorsports ran a second No. 44 truck last season with a variety of drivers — Chastain included. It appears they will do so again this season and Chastain will make up part of the driver lineup.
